Tmux 새 창 기본 이름

Tmux 새 창 기본 이름

저는 Fedora 20에서 tmux를 사용하고 있습니다(yum을 사용하여 기본 tmux rpm을 설치했습니다). tmux 내부에 새 창을 만들 때 기본 제목은 다음과 같습니다.

user@hoest:/path/to/this/folder

꽤 길고 변경하기가 짜증납니다. 몇 가지 잠재적인 해결책을 찾았습니다.여기, 하지만 내 경우에는 그 중 어느 것도 작동하지 않는 것 같습니다. 이 문제를 어떻게 해결할 수 있는지에 대한 힌트가 있습니까?

여기 나의~/.tmux.conf

unbind C-b
set -g prefix C-a
bind a send-prefix
set -g default-terminal "screen-256color"
set -g base-index 1
set -g pane-base-index 1
bind-key c new-window -n "default"
set -g status-bg black
set -g status-fg white
set -g status-left '#[fg=green]#H'
set-window-option -g window-status-current-bg red
set -g status-right '#[fg=yellow]#(uptime | cut -d "," -f 4-)'
setw -g mode-mouse on
set-option -g mouse-select-pane on
set -g mouse-resize-pane on
set -g mouse-select-window on
set -g history-limit 100000
set-option -g default-shell /usr/bin/bash
set -sg escape-time 1

답변1

PROMPT_COMMANDFedora 20에서 동일한 문제가 발생했습니다. 이는 보고된 변수 의 변경으로 인한 것 같습니다.https://bugzilla.redhat.com/show_bug.cgi?id=969429.

제가 사용하는 해결 방법은 다음과 같습니다.

sudo ln -s /usr/bin/true /etc/sysconfig/bash-prompt-screen

이렇게 하면 screen 또는 tmux를 사용할 때 창 제목을 매우 긴 값으로 설정하는 환경 변수를 /etc/bashrc설정하는 것을 방지할 수 있습니다.PROMPT_COMMAND

관련 정보